We are looking to add a Data Registry Coordinator to our team of caregivers. In this role you will provide content expertise for program/registry requirements and guidelines to clinical teams and committees in a multi-hospital environment.
This is a remote position. A caregiver in this position works 7:00am to 3:30pm or 8:00am to 4:30pm.
A caregiver who excels in this role will:
+ Provide oversight and adherence with Human Subject Protection to ensure data quality and integrity implementing high reliability organization training
+ Identify patients for inclusion in the clinical registries through the application of strict inclusion/exclusion criteria and protocols.
+ Collect and validate data for the program using the applicable criteria and definitions established by the registry.
+ Establish and maintain adequate workflow for data collection.
+ Provide accurate and timely submission of data into the program's website and assure the transmission of completed data according to the program's targets and deadlines.
+ Analyze data and report to identify opportunities for improvement.
+ Collaborate with clinical departments/units on performance improvement initiatives.
+ Ensure that our data registry(ices) is in compliance with all relevant regulations and that our data is of the highest quality.
Minimum qualifications for the ideal future caregiver include:
+ Bachelor's degree in science, Healthcare, or a related field.
+ Diploma from an accredited school of nursing or a certification from an Allied Healthcare program with 5 years of experience in that field may substitute the bachelor's degree requirement.
+ An associate's degree in science, Healthcare or a related field and an additional two years of experience may substitute the bachelor's degree requirement.
+ Familiarity with medical record documentation and mainframe systems for patient information
+ Three years of clinical experience or related research/registry experience.
Preferred qualifications for the ideal future caregiver include:
+ Current valid state Registered Nurse (RN) license
+ Bachelor of Science in Nursing
